Ways to Perform a Business Name Search When launching a business in California, a key vital steps is to conduct a business name search to verify that your preferred name is not taken. The California Secretary of State's portal provides a user-friendly interface for carrying out this task. https://www.bizapedia.com/california-secretary-of-state-business-search.aspx can visit the California Secretary of State company name search tool to check the availability of your proposed name. This search will help you confirm whether the name is currently utilized or if it is akin to an active business name, which could lead to potential complications down the line. To perform the search, go to the California Secretary of State's business portal. Using the California SOS lookup, you can enter your chosen business name into the search field. The system will provide results showing comparable names registered with the state. It is important to consider alternations in spelling and structure, as these can affect the distinctiveness of your name. If your preferred name is taken, the search findings can provide suggestions into alternatives that you may consider to explore. Following identifying potential names through the California Secretary of State business look up, you may wish to more verify the information of any existing entities. Using the California Secretary of State entity search can give you more details about the businesses currently registered, including their status and structure. This information is vital in ensuring that you select a name that not only fits your brand but also adheres to state regulations and does not encroach upon existing trademarks.
